PHILIPPINE INSTITUTE OF CIVIL ENGINEERS

CE – REVIEW 2014
PRACTICE TEST - MATHEMATICS

1. Solve for x, if log 4 (3𝑥 − 7)2 = 10.

2. On Sunday, Sarah and Lydia paid $13 for 2 sandwiches and 2 coffees. On Tuesday, they paid
$12.50 for 3 sandwiches and one coffee. What was the price of one sandwich? What was the
price of one coffee?

3. The numbers A,B,C form an arithmetic progression with sum A+B+C=341, while A-1,B+2,C+13
form a geometric progression. Find the sum of the members of the geometric progression.

4. Find the middle term of the expansion of (3𝑥 − 4𝑦 2 )8 .

5. Lejon can finish a job in 6 hours while Romel can do the same job in 3 hours. Working together,
how many hours can they finish the job?

6. If tan x = 1/3 and tan y = 1/2, what is the value of tan (x + y) and tan (x - y)?

8. A person standing 400 feet from the base of a mountain measures the angle of elevation from
the ground to the top of the mountain to be 25◦. The person then walks 500 feet straight back
and measures the angle of elevation to now be 20◦. How tall is the mountain?

9. A lot is bounded by 3 straight sides , namely AB N45o E, 160m long, BC and CA 190m long n
clockwise direction. From point E, 100m from A and on side AB, a dividing line runs to D which is
on side CA. The Area of ADE s to be 2/5 of the total area of the lot. Determine the length of DE if
the total lot area s 11,643.88sq.m.

10. The ratio of the interior angles of a triangle is 1 : 3 : 5. The shortest side s 6m. What is the area
of the triangle?

11. Points (2,-3) and (-2,0) are the endpoints of a diameter. Find the equation of the circle.

12. P (–2; 1) Q (2; 5) and R (4; –3) are the vertices of triangle PQR. M is the midpoint of QR.
Determine the equation of line PM.

13. Determine the equation of the line AB if it is given that AB is perpendicular to the line 2y = 4x + 8
and passes through (–2; –8).

14. Find the equation of the parabola with axis parallel to the y -axis, passing through
(1/2,−5/2),(3/2,−9/4) and (−7/2,3/2).

15. Find the length of the distance between the foci of the curve 9x2 - 4y2 - 18x + 32 y - 91 = 0.

16. A circular sector of radius 10 cm is inscribed in a square of sides 10 cm such that the center of
the circle is at the midpoint of one side of the square. Find the area of the sector in cm2

A swimming pool is shaped from two intersecting circles 9 m in radius with their centers 9 m apart.

Prob. 18: What is the area common to the two circles?


A. 85.2 m2
B. 63.7 m2
C. 128.7 m2
D. 99.5 m2

Prob19: What is the total water surface area?


A. 409.4 m2
B. 524.3 m2
C. 387.3 m2
D. 427.5 m2

Prob20: What is the perimeter of the pool, in meters?


A. 63.5 m
B. 75.4 m
C. 82.4 m
D. 96.3 m
